OpenAI finds enterprises shifting from AI assistance to agentic execution

OpenAI reports that enterprise AI use is becoming more agentic, with leading firms adopting Codex, plugins, skills, connected tools, and repeatable workflows more deeply across knowledge-work functions.

OpenAI has published two studies examining how enterprises are moving from AI assistance toward agentic execution. As of June, Codex generated 64% of combined ChatGPT and Codex output tokens among enterprise customers.

Frontier firms, defined as the top 10% by AI usage, generated 8.3 times more output tokens per active user than typical firms, up from 2.6 times in January. These organizations also use plugins and skills more frequently.

Agent adoption is expanding beyond engineering, with Codex usage growing rapidly across legal, sales, recruiting, and marketing. OpenAI recommends connecting agents to company tools, governance, permissions, and human review.
